clutch
  • 0
Новичок

Site_url не соблюдает схему

  • 0

Я использую site_url() для своего href для якорей. Я хочу контролировать, что, когда я отправляю пользователя на защищенную страницу или незащищенную страницу. Я думал, что смогу сделать это с помощью site_url(‘/foo’, ‘http’) и site_url(‘/bar’, ‘https’), но схема не меняется. Если я нахожусь на защищенной странице и установлен site_url(‘/foo’, ‘http’), страница, по которой щелкнули, по-прежнему является безопасной, а не небезопасной.

Share
  1. Что такое исходная ссылка?

    var_dump( get_option('siteurl') );
    

    Если я правильно интерпретирую код, то http действие аргумента протокола заключается в том, чтобы не изменять ссылку. Поэтому, если вы настроили URL-адрес как безопасный по умолчанию, функция не отменяет это.

    • 0

Оставить ответ

You must login to add an answer.